Liberty Music PR’s main mission is to empower and champion independent musicians around the world, so they can be fully independent and have no need for a label. Our focus is on using the most effective and authentic marketing to create lasting and impactful artist campaigns. We have a fantastic opportunity for an ambitious, well-connected Publicist to join our successful PR Company.

Role & responsibilities:

• Work carried out on a campaign by campaign basis, choose how many campaigns you work.

• Develop artists stories, persona, and creative through ideation

• Manage multiple artist campaigns or projects, securing online press features, interviews, premieres, sessions, podcasts, through online publications, influencers, and brands

• Eat, breathe, and sleep today’s digital & mobile consumer, to develop brand-specific strategies that, ultimately, help artists grow (that’s why we love social and digital marketing, after all!).

• Guide and contribute to the development of creative ideas and deliverables

• Be well versed in the various Paid Media and Measurement opportunities in social, digital, and broader marketing mix, to provide client recommendations on the proper social & digital KPIs, based on brand-specific goals.

• Identify and help sell-through incremental campaign opportunities to clients, that help them achieve their goals


Requirements

• You have a minimum of 1-2 years experience in working as a publicist for musicians and artists, labels, and or management agencies.

• You have experience with both new technology and digital platforms

• You have a strong network of your own with top tier publications and brand outlets

• You are able to work independently with little supervision, with assertiveness to take action.

• You thrive in a dynamic, fast-paced, high-energy environment

• You want to have an impact and feel passionate about the work that you do

• You are driven and hungry for success, and always want to learn more

• You enjoy collaboration

• You have top-notch social and communication skills to deliver impeccable strategic social counsel

• You have a positive, can-do attitude. Ambitious, yet down-to-earth enough to help with different level of tasks

What you need to know about the Manchester Tech Scene

Home to a £5 billion digital ecosystem, including MediaCity, which consists of major players like the BBC, ITV and Ericsson, Manchester is one of the U.K.'s top digital tech hubs, at the forefront of advancements in film, television and emerging sectors like as e-sports, while also fostering a community of professionals dedicated to pushing creative and technological boundaries.
